Larry Charles Asher Obituary

It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Larry Charles Asher of Sedgwick, Kansas, born in Stafford, Kansas, who passed away on March 12, 2024, at the age of 82, leaving to mourn family and friends. He was predeceased by : his parents, Beverly Asher and Alma Ella Asher; and his brother James Asher. He is survived by : his wife Phyllis Asher; his children, Michelle Holmes (Mitch), Brian Asher (Janis) and Daniel Asher (Amy); his daughter-in-law Brenda Asher; his brother Don Asher (Gayla); and his great grandchildren, Larry and Phyllis Diann Moody of Riley, KS.
